The Setup: Villagers vs. Werewolves
In "Werewolf it Up!", players are divided into two main factions: Villagers and Werewolves. The game can be played with as few as 8 participants, making it accessible for a wide range of settings—from small groups of friends to large parties. Each player is assigned one of these roles, with the number of werewolves determined by the total number of players. Typically, about one-third of the group are chosen to play as werewolves.

Strategies and Social Dynamics
Mastering "Werewolf it Up!" involves more than just luck; it requires strategic thinking, social interaction, and an understanding of human behavior. Villagers must build trust among themselves while remaining wary of potential werewolves. Werewolves need to maintain a facade of normalcy while identifying and targeting key players.
Key strategies include:
- Bluffing: Misdirection is crucial for both sides. Villagers might use false accusations or suspicions, while werewolves could feign innocence.
- Alliances: Forming temporary alliances can be effective in both scenarios. Villagers may unite to support a common cause, while werewolves try to protect each other from suspicion.
- Psychological Tactics: Understanding and manipulating the emotions of others can lead to significant advantages. For instance, a villager might act guilty or innocent based on perceived threats.
